I'm 5'6 and 157 or 158lbs. Is the Pungo 140 too big for someone like me? Would a 120 be recommended instead of the 140? Someone who's very knowledgeable about kayak boasts please tell me!
@scrillah81 The 140 is a bigger kayak. It would be fine for anything but small rivers or creeks where you need to make quicker turns and manuevers. I think the 120 would be the best bet for you. Unless you want it primarily for lakes and bigger water or extended trips where you might want the extra storage space. Ultimately theres no difference between them other than 2 feet of space in length. This is a fabulous kayak. Great choice and good question!
